# In 1762 the House of Lords held that merely stepping onto British soil was enough for a slave to become a free man
which suggests we were well on our way to abolishing slavery long before the unpleasantness in 1776. They didn't just decide in 1806 to abolish it on a whim - there had been a growing uneasiness among academics and lawyers alike with the ethics of slavery for nearly a century.
